VFR_Steve Posted August 4, 2015 Share Posted August 4, 2015 Welcome to my Norway tour series! Today's flight hasn't gone quite to plan and I am pleased to have lived to tell the tale. Our planned flight takes us over the Ranfjord, Hattfjelldal Airfield and Borgefjell-Byrkije National Park, which let me tell you is a BAD place to have an engine failure! Thankfully we were carrying Jan's pocket-sized GPS so we headed to the nearest airfield we could find, which happened to be Grong Airfield Bjorgan. A tough approach even with a working aircraft!! I'm relieved we made it down in one piece, after dancing around on the rudder pedals.. Turns out that in the Real Air config tool, setting the engine failure option to 'Extremely low' gives you a random failure every 4-5 hours!! Luckily, Jan is a wizard with these Turbines and we were soon back up and running, heading South over Lierne National Park right on the border, then Blafjella-Skjaekerfjella National Park, Snasavatnet fjord and finally landing at Namsos airport. It's been a dramatic days flying, time for a beer!!
